Pegasus Farm

7490 Edison Street Northeast, Hartville, OH 44632
Provides opportunities for individuals with any of a wide range of disabilities to relate to, handle, groom, and ride horses as a part of a well-rounded horsemanship experience. Equestrian therapy provides an experience with horses that fosters growth, communication skills, self-esteem, self-awareness, emotional control, and self-discipline. It also provides physical benefits such as improved balance, eye-hand coordination, muscle strength, decreased spasticity of muscles, and improved sensory integration. Programs include the Therapeutic Riding and Horsemanship Program that teaches the rider the skills and techniques required to ride a horse as independently as possible; Therapeutic Driving, a therapeutic driving experience through the use of a horse-drawn carriage. With the assistance of a certified driving instructor, individuals with disabilities can enjoy the exercise and sense of accomplishment associated with driving the carriage across the Pegasus Farm grounds. The Unified Vaulting Program offers educational, social, creative and movement opportunities for a varied population. Equestrian vaulting is a unique and growing sport which combines dance and gymnastics on a moving horse. Participants develop balance, flexibility, and coordination while learning teamwork and leadership skills. The program is described as “unified” because it includes both Pegasus students, volunteers, and youth from the community.

Hobby Horse Hill Equestrian Center

7559 Yankee Street, Fredericktown, OH 43050
The purpose of this program is to provide a safe and enjoyable environment for women from abusive relationships to develop experiences leading to healthier interpersonal relationships. Interaction with an animal as large as a horse affords the opportunity for clients to experience vulnerability in an environment that is not only emotionally safe, but also presents specific means of psychological repair. Opportunities for addressing symptoms of PTSD, personality disorders, love addiction recovery, previous trauma, and core issues around addiction and compulsive behaviors emerge naturally through this type of therapy. Through equine therapy clients are able to test new possibilities by taking initial risks in the context of a relationship with another living being, before taking the bigger risks in the context of human interaction.
